A new Na-K apparatus for simulating quantum many-body phenomena

POSTER

Abstract

Ultracold atomic gases allow a precise control over experimental parameters enabling the simulation of complicated physical processes in nature. Quantum mixtures expand these horizons by covering an even greater range of many-body phenomena. In this poster, we present the new Na-K experiment at Heidelberg, which we are setting up as a platform to study problems in High Energy Physics (dynamical gauge fields), Condensed Matter Physics (Kondo effect) and Quantum Thermodynamics (quantum heat engines).
